🍽️ Do you know the difference between French-style and Russian-style service? A troubling question when you consider that, at certain times, meals in Russia were served "à la française" and in France, "à la russe"! From the Middle Ages to the Age of Enlightenment, the famous French-style service ruled the kingdom's most sumptuous banquets. Imagine an uninterrupted ballet of servants symmetrically arranging a multitude of dishes on the table, reminiscent of the rigor of a French garden. Hors d'oeuvres are followed by roasts, then desserts. Everything is done to enchant the eye. But one is more likely to pick at food than devour it, because time is short - a quarter of an hour per service at most, and only what you have in front of you, since everyone has their own place. A marquis is not entitled to the same delights as a count or a baron! And don't expect to eat hot. After the much lighter, more intimate suppers favored by Louis XV, Russian-style service will soon follow.
